Lee Energy Facility
Natural gas power plant · Lee County, Illinois
Nameplate capacity
692 MW
Rank in Illinois
#18
of 580 plants
In service since
2001
May 2001
Details
- Primary fuel
- Natural gas
- Technology
- Natural Gas Fired Combustion Turbine
- Operator
- Lee County Generating Station
- County
- Lee County
- Generating units
- 8
- Share of state capacity
- 1.31%
- Rank among natural gas plants in Illinois
- #8 of 72
- EIA plant code
- 55236
Generating units
| Unit | Technology | Nameplate | Summer | Online | Status |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| CT1 | Natural Gas Fired Combustion Turbine | 87 MW | 85 MW | 2001 | Operating |
| CT2 | Natural Gas Fired Combustion Turbine | 87 MW | 85 MW | 2001 | Operating |
| CT3 | Natural Gas Fired Combustion Turbine | 87 MW | 85 MW | 2001 | Operating |
| CT4 | Natural Gas Fired Combustion Turbine | 87 MW | 84 MW | 2001 | Operating |
| CT5 | Natural Gas Fired Combustion Turbine | 87 MW | 85 MW | 2001 | Operating |
| CT6 | Natural Gas Fired Combustion Turbine | 87 MW | 85 MW | 2001 | Operating |
| CT7 | Natural Gas Fired Combustion Turbine | 87 MW | 84 MW | 2001 | Operating |
| CT8 | Natural Gas Fired Combustion Turbine | 87 MW | 84 MW | 2001 | Operating |
Nameplate is the maximum rated output; summer capacity is what the unit can reliably deliver on a hot day, which is typically lower.

About this data
From EIA’s inventory of operable generators, May 2026 release. Capacity is nameplate — the maximum rated output of the equipment, not what the plant actually generates over a year, which depends on how often it runs. A 692 MW solar plant and a 692 MW nuclear plant have the same entry here and produce very different amounts of electricity.
